Front-end collisions are typically caused by a driver losing control of their vehicle and veering into the traffic in front of them. These crashes can sometimes be caused by distracted driving. Head-on collisions, on the contrary, are more dangerous and can be fatal. Road debris, driver fatigue and weather conditions can contribute to them.

Side-impact accidents typically occur when a vehicle crashes into the side of another car or an object that is stationary. These accidents can be caused by drivers who do not examine their blind spots or following other vehicles too closely. Rear-end collisions may also result from a variety of factors, including distracted driving, drunken driving, or speeding.

Anyone who drives a vehicle in Pennsylvania must have liability insurance. This is designed to cover medical expenses and property damage caused due to the negligence of another driver. Truck Accidents

Commercial trucks are larger and heavier than passenger cars, which can cause more damage if they crash. Because of this truck accidents are among of the most devastating and expensive kinds of car accidents. Because of this, truck drivers and trucking companies must have high-limit insurance policies in place to cover injuries to victims. Even with these policies if a truck driver or company commits negligence the victim could suffer severe injury and financial loss.

According to Google search statistics compiled by Cousin Benjamin There is an increase in searches related to truck accidents. This could indicate that more people are being injured or families are losing a loved one due to truck accidents. Many of these injuries can be life-changing and lasting.

Accidents involving trucks can be caused by reckless driving, like speeding or not being able to adjust to weather conditions. Other causes include fatigue, substance abuse, and insufficient maintenance. Trucking companies may also be responsible for accidents when they make drivers work long hours and cause security compromises.

The majority of truck accidents occur on turnpikes and state highways however only 9% of crashes occur on local roads. Truck accidents could be caused by poor loading, improper towing, or poor maintenance on the truck. The driver may also be to blame for the accident if they are stressed, tired or distracted.

Motorcycle Accidents

Although they are fun and economical but they're not completely free of risk. The majority of motorcycle accidents occur because of another individual's negligence and a crash could change your life instantly. A Philadelphia lawyer for motorcycle accidents can help you obtain compensation for medical bills, repairs to your motorcycle costs, lost income and other damages.

The driver of a vehicle or truck is usually unaware that a motorcyclist is riding on the road. This is mainly because of the fact that a bike has a smaller profile than a car, which means it is more difficult to spot in the driver's blind spot. There are also other causes for this type of collision, for instance the possibility that drivers turn left into the lane of a cyclist or fail to signal when changing lanes.

Speeding and alcohol are among the most common causes of motorbike accidents. Alcohol and drugs make it extremely dangerous to be a motorcyclist. It is also illegal. High-speed accidents are more dangerous and deadly than low-speed ones.

Motorcycle accidents can cause serious injuries like head trauma and fractures. They can also cause paralysis, amputations, spinal cord injuries or even death. These injuries can have a significant impact on a victim's life and may require extensive medical treatment and long-term rehab.

Motorcyclists should wear protective gear such as a leather riding suit and helmet to reduce the risk of a crash. Make sure to check the weather prior to riding and follow local traffic rules. Also, they should not speed up, as the faster they travel the more risky an accident is and the less effective their protective gear becomes.

Slip and Fall Accidents

Millions of people visit emergency rooms annually because of slip and fall injuries. These accidents can be serious and can result in debilitating injuries, astronomical medical bills and loss of income and stress for the victims and their families. However, they can often be prevented by understanding essential security measures and taking immediate action when accidents occur.

Our Philadelphia personal injury lawyers can assist you in obtaining an adequate amount of compensation if you were injured by a slip-and-fall accident. These claims usually are based on premises-liability laws, which require property owners to make their premises reasonably safe for everyone who visits the property. This includes pedestrians, neighbors, customers as well as vendors, mail carriers and other guests.

In a typical case of slip-and-fall the plaintiff could be awarded compensation for past and future medical costs as well as lost wages, and other damages resulting from their accident. In certain instances the punitive damages can be awarded in the event that the defendant's actions were deemed to be negligent or egregious.

Most slip and fall incidents can be resolved with insurance claims negotiations or a trial depending on the circumstances of the incident.
